In 2016, there were 5 male babies that were named Tyson in New Hampshire, which was 0.11% of the total number of male babies born in New Hampshire in 2016. Between 1981 and 2016, the name Tyson peaked as a male baby name in New Hampshire in 1985 with a count of 15 babies, which was 0.22% of the total male babies born in New Hampshire in 1985.
